Unlock Success: Top Benefits of Software Backtesting Trading Strategies
Learn how to backtest your trading strategies with powerful software. Boost your trading success with data-driven insights and make informed decisions. Get started now.
Learn how to backtest your trading strategies with powerful software. Boost your trading success with data-driven insights and make informed decisions. Get started now.
[toc]
In today's fast-paced financial markets, traders seek to optimize their strategies for better performance. Software backtesting is an indispensable tool in a trader's arsenal, allowing for detailed analysis of how a strategy would have fared in the past.
Software backtesting is a process where trading strategies are tested on historical data to ascertain their viability and performance metrics.
This section will focus on the importance of quality historical data, including different time frames and market conditions needed for effective backtesting.
Choosing the right software can significantly impact the outcomes of your backtest. Here we will explore the features you should look for in a backtesting platform.
Detailed overview of must-have features such as customization options, speed, data integrity, and analytics capabilities in backtesting software.
An informative comparison table highlighting key differences between leading backtesting platforms in the market.
An effective backtest requires more than just historical data and a software platform; it needs a careful approach to strategy modeling and data analysis.
In-depth discussion on setting up appropriate time periods, slippage assumptions, commission costs, and other vital testing parameters.
Interpreting the results from a backtest is critical to understanding whether a strategy is viable. This section will cover the statistical measures and benchmarks commonly used.
Table outlining and explaining important metrics such as Sharpe ratio, maximum drawdown, and win/loss ratio.
No analysis method is without its limitations, and backtesting is no exception. We'll dissect common issues such as overfitting, lookahead bias, and data-snooping bias.
Strategies for minimizing overfitting, including out-of-sample testing and validation techniques.
For those looking to deepen their backtesting practices, advanced techniques can offer a more granular analysis of strategies.
Discussion on how machine learning can be applied to optimize backtesting processes and enhance strategy development.
Address common queries related to software backtesting of trading strategies, drawn from the 'People Also Ask' section in Google Search.
In conclusion, software backtesting remains an invaluable practice for traders looking to evaluate and refine their strategies. While not infallible, when applied correctly and with an understanding of its limitations, backtesting can provide significant insights and a competitive edge in the market.